2005 Subaru Outback

2005 Subaru Outback

$19,811 - $26,864
Key Features
  • Model: Outback
  • Year: 2005
  • Engine Size: 2.5L - 4 Cylinders 3.0L - 6 Cylinders
  • Seating Capacity: 5 Seats
  • Fuel Type: Gasoline
  • Size: Midsize

12 out of 12 people found this review helpful.

Great Car - but a bit uncomfortable - 15,000 mile review

Date of Review:  Aug 17, 2005
The Bottom Line: Great driving car... Make sure the 2.5 is powerful enough for you. Take a very long test drive or rent one before buying, Not everyone will find this car comfortable.
Review: This review is for the 2005 Outback Limited 2.5 NON-TURBO with 4 speed automatic transmission. It is not for the turbo or H6.
